Derakana - Kashipur, Rayagada
Derakana is a village situated in the Kashipur tehsil of Rayagada district, Odisha. It is located approximately 9 km from the tehsil headquarters in Kashipur and around 80 km from the district headquarters in Rayagada . Sinduraghati serves as the Gram Panchayat for Derakana village.
As per Census 2011, the village code of Derakana is 425779. The village covers a total geographical area of 407 hectares and falls under the 765015 pincode. Rayagada is the nearest town, located about 93 km away.
Derakana village is governed under the Panchayati Raj system, with a Sarpanch serving as the elected head. For political representation, the village falls under the Rayagada Vidhan Sabha (Assembly) constituency and the Koraput Lok Sabha (Parliamentary) constituency.
Population of Derakana
As per Census 2011, Derakana village has a total population of 1,139 people, consisting of 562 males and 577 females. The village has 282 households and a sex ratio of 1,026 females per 1,000 males. There are 211 children in the 0–6 years age group. The village has 307 literate and 832 illiterate residents. Additionally, 176 people belong to Scheduled Caste (SC) communities and 403 to Scheduled Tribe (ST) communities.
Detailed gender-wise population figures for Derakana are given below:
| Category | Total | Male | Female |
|---|---|---|---|
| Total Population | 1,139 | 562 | 577 |
| Child Population (0–6 yrs) | 211 | 104 | 107 |
| Scheduled Castes (SC) | 176 | 89 | 87 |
| Scheduled Tribes (ST) | 403 | 187 | 216 |
| Literate Population | 307 | 206 | 101 |
| Illiterate Population | 832 | 356 | 476 |

Transport and Connectivity of Derakana
Derakana is connected by an all-weather road, and public transport is mainly available through shared auto-rickshaws.
| Connectivity | Status | Nearest Availability |
|---|---|---|
| Public Bus Service | No | Available within 5-10 km |
| Private Bus Service | No | Available within >10 km |
| Railway Station | No | - |

Banking and Postal Services in Derakana
Banking and postal services are essential for daily financial transactions and communication. The availability of these facilities for Derakana village is detailed below:
| Service Type | Status | Nearest Availability |
|---|---|---|
| Bank | No | Available within 5-10 km |
| ATM | No | Available within >10 km |
| Post Office | No | Available within >10 km |
Health Facilities in Derakana
Healthcare facilities play an important role in providing basic medical services to the residents. The details regarding the nearest health centres and hospitals serving Derakana village are given below:
| Facility Type | Status | Nearest Availability |
|---|---|---|
| Health Sub-Centre (HSC) | No | Available within >10 km |
| Primary Health Centre (PHC) | No | Available within >10 km |
| Community Health Centre (CHC) | No | Available within >10 km |
